You need to enable JavaScript to run this app.
导航

签名审核结果回调

最近更新时间2023.01.16 23:06:26

首次发布时间2023.01.16 23:06:26

您可以在短信服务控制台的回执配置中设置回调 URL,用于接收签名的审核结果。签名审核状态从审核中变成已通过或者驳回时推送审核结果,已关闭或者免审状态的签名不会返回审核结果。

注意事项

回调地址需要符合以下条件,才可以成功接收签名的审核结果。

  • 使用 HTTP/HTTPS URL。

  • 短信服务可以直接访问回调地址,即回调地址具备公网访问能力。

  • 如果回调地址所在服务器设置了防火墙,请放行来自短信服务的请求。

准备工作

在您接收短信服务的回调消息之前,需要登录短信服务控制台配置用于接收回调消息的 URL。

  1. 登录短信服务控制台

  2. 在左侧导航栏,选择通用管理 > 回执配置

  3. 回执配置页面,编辑签名审核状态回调地址。

    设置您用于接收回调消息的 URL。URL 格式为http(s)://<您的回调地址>


在短信服务控制台设置回调地址后,当签名审核变为最终状态时,短信服务会异步向回调地址返回签名审核情况。

回调请求说明

当短信服务返回签名审核结果时,会向回调地址发送 POST 请求。本章节介绍请求 Header 和 Body 包含的参数说明。

Header

参数取值描述
Content-Typeapplication/json;charset=utf-8定义网络文件的类型和网页的编码。
Accept-Encodinggzip, deflate采用指定的压缩格式传输数据。
Accept*/*指定客户端希望接收的数据类型。

Body

整体为Json数组。

参数类型说明
apply_idint审核工单ID
accountstring火山主账号
sub_accountstring消息组ID
signaturestring签名内容

audit_result

bool

审核结果

  • true:审核通过

  • false:未通过

audit_opinionstring审核意见,只有 audit_result 为 false 时才有
audit_timestring审核时间

回调结果示例

审核通过示例

{
  "apply_id": 39701,
  "account": "2100000000",
  "sub_account": "6df86000",
  "signature": "sign",
  "audit_result": true,
  "audit_time": "2022-09-14 11:46:25"
}

审核驳回示例

{
  "apply_id": 39799,
  "account": "2100000000",
  "sub_account": "6df86000",
  "signature": "sign",
  "audit_result": false,
  "audit_opinion": "无法识别签名方信息,请提供相应的证明文件",
  "audit_time": "2022-09-14 11:48:15"
}

返回值

要求用户侧接收成功后,返回 httpStatus为200,否则火山侧会认为回调失败。
回调失败不重推。